Latest Patents

Vincent Revol's latest patents include a method for liquid level detection in receptacles using a plenoptic camera. This method involves determining the volume of a liquid by imaging its surface with a plenoptic camera and calculating the volume based on the surface topography and cavity dimensions. Additionally, he developed an X-ray interferometer designed for imaging objects. This device employs a phase grating to create phase shifts and an absorption grating to manage absorption, allowing for effective imaging at larger distances without compromising phase contrast sensitivity.
